I finally got to try this place today! You can choose your own table, and each table has its own menu. Once you decide what you want to order, you go to the counter and place your order. I started with the BDF Philly, but then I saw an order of the fried chicken dinner coming out of the kitchen. That’s when I decided to switch to that instead. It’s $16.50, which includes plenty of 4 pieces of fried chicken, macaroni salad, and a vegetable of the day (I had corn). You can also choose your own French fries (I got the fries and then upgraded it to poutine). It was probably the best fried chicken I’ve ever had in Vermont! The corn and macaroni salad were also really good. My other half ordered the Turkey Club (real turkey, bacon, lettuce, tomato, sweet onion, and mayo on a triple decker), served with home french fries ($12). She said it was really good too. I ordered the carrot cake ($4.99) for dessert, but my meal was so filling that I ended up bringing it home. If you like carrot cake, I would recommend it. There’s plenty of indoor seating, but not much outdoor seating. Overall, it was a good experience and atmosphere. The owner was really nice and welcoming. She chatted with us for a couple of minutes, which was nice.

My husband and I were in town for his work and after trying to order delivery from two other local establishments (only to find out that for whatever reason that they couldn't/wouldn't deliver) we came across this place.

I have to admit that we were hesitant to order at first because a lot of the pictures reminded us of school cafeteria food. We are both so glad that we took the chance! My husband got the sirloin (he enjoyed it). However, the real star of the show was the Haddock Dinner.

We live in Wisconsin and know our way around a fish fry. I'm talking perch, bluegill, haddock, cod, and walleye. I can say without a doubt that this was THE BEST haddock either of us has ever had. The piece that we got was not only the largest piece we have ever been served (more that enough for me to share almost half of it with my husband), it was shear perfection in both flavor and texture. The breading was perfectly crisp. (Please keep in mind that this was a delivery order where fried food usually winds up arriving soggy). The fish itself tasted wonderful and was firm and flaky.

If we had this back home, it would be a regular staple of our dining out experience. We wish we were in town longer so we could try more of the menu.
